Really poor showing, both in terms of attitude and organisation.

This game showed a lot of the weaknesses of 3-5-2 I've been banging on about.

3-5-2 against one striker systems is always awkward and you need clear plans on how the spare CB is going to play and Juve didn't seem to have that.

It also wasn't clear what Juve wanted the wingbacks to do defensively, either. The were often left in wide areas basically marking no-one while Juve were being overwhelmed in more central areas.

I hadn't watched Shakhtar for a while before this game, so I don't know if that is there normal pattern of play or if Juve were caught out by them doing something different. I guess that was Shakhtar's normal way of playing, though, which means Conte got the tactics wrong or the players didn't follow the instructions.

I'm also not sure to what extent Juve wanted Shakhtar to have the ball. It is entirely possible Juve were happy for them to have possession, but Juve - accustomed to dominating possession - were then terribly hasty in possession themselves and were not the threat on the break that they ought to have been.

There are games in Serie A where Juve are able to mask a lot of failings by being far more athletic then their opponent, but they couldn't do that against Shakhtar, which is something they are going to have to get used to in the CL.

They've a lot to figure out before the game in Ukraine and not winning last night means they'll almost certainly need to get something out of that game.
